Meaning and Definition

Nephtowach (nef-to'-akh) n/l. 1. opened, i.e. a spring 2. Nephtoach, a place in Israel [from H6605] KJV: Neptoah. Root(s): H6605

Extended Strong's Hebrew Lexicon (Brown-Driver-Briggs based)

Nephtoah

Usage: § Nephtoah = "opening" a spring or source of water on the boundary of the territories of Judah and Benjamin; located northwest of Jerusalem

Strong's H5318 in the Old Testament

2 indexed usages in Old Testament.

Joshua 15:9 KJV

And the border was drawn from the top of the hill unto the fountain of the water of Nephtoah, and went out to the cities of mount Ephron; and the border was drawn to Baalah, which is Kirjathjearim:

Joshua 18:15 KJV

And the south quarter was from the end of Kirjathjearim, and the border went out on the west, and went out to the well of waters of Nephtoah:
